Transaction e7050181c0d8ddacf56e3ed58bd954452f87de34bc971289d2b8995594093364
1 Input
1 Output
-
e7050181c0d8ddacf56e3ed58bd954452f87de34bc971289d2b8995594093364:0
- value
- 39815
- script pubkey
- OP_0 OP_PUSHBYTES_32 71144bedb68a6cb73e344470542e6af16f805f8a68f5318b9cf71923c81461e6
- address
- bc1qwy2yhmdk3fktw035g3c9gtn279hcqhu2dr6nrzuu7uvj8jq5v8nqxpvjtr